Output 1ab54e887e31a0756b16155fcd587a6fbc19acc000565a0eac194870dfb5bf79:1

value
8574481
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e042caa8ee61c54911996dff1f17731d97f1622a OP_EQUAL
address
3N8oJH6Qasjhy3sY9Fq5o96AgJtHoy7TLD
transaction
1ab54e887e31a0756b16155fcd587a6fbc19acc000565a0eac194870dfb5bf79
confirmations
309019
spent
true